Indirect Taxes
Given that indirect taxes are more and more of hot interest to people, corroborated with the increased need to have a formal “Indirect taxes experts' get-together”, the Indirect Taxes Practice Group has been set up to serve as a point of reference within GGI for the following purposes:
- Increase awareness of GGI members’ expertise;
- Exchange information, knowledge and experiences with international VAT experts;
- Create a formal pool of technical expertise and best practices;
- Provide a valuable network of specialist advisors for clients;
- Undertake multijurisdictional mandates on compliance and consulting.
Practice Group members will benefit from the regularly exchange with international indirect taxes experts, and together we aim to develop synergies in order to work as a group in putting together offers for clients and referrals. The Practice Group should be marketed as a tool in bringing new clients onboard by offering international expertise.
